Description
Get ready for a thrilling adventure aboard the Cosmic Express, where a dastardly crime has taken place. Murder on the Cosmic Express is a fast-paced deduction game where 3 to 6 players take on the roles of suspects, each with their own secrets and motives. As the investigation unfolds, players must use their wits to figure out who among them is the murderer, all while navigating the complex web of alliances and rivalries that form in real-time. With simple rules that can be explained in no time, this 2019 game designed by Stephen Eckman is perfect for a quick game night with friends. The gameplay is incredibly dynamic, with each 5 to 10 minute playthrough offering a unique experience. As players bluff, deduce, and negotiate their way to the truth, the science fiction setting adds an extra layer of excitement to the proceedings.
